AI summary

Affle 3i Limited reported strong consolidated results for FY25. Revenue from operations grew to ₹22,663.08 million from ₹18,428.11 million in FY24, a jump of about 23%. Total income stood at ₹23,600.73 million versus ₹19,000.15 million. Profit before tax rose to ₹4,676.37 million (from ₹3,267.96 million), and net profit after tax climbed to ₹3,818.69 million versus ₹2,972.63 million, up roughly 28.5%. Basic EPS for the year came in at ₹27.23 (vs ₹21.91). Operating cash flow was healthy at ₹4,259.91 million. The company continues to operate in a single business segment (consumer platform) with a global footprint across multiple subsidiaries. Walker Chandiok & Co LLP issued an unqualified audit opinion on both consolidated and standalone results.
